    The Story Behind Amazon’s $1B Acquisition of Ring

    Jamie Siminoff, Harry Stebbings

    Following a near-catastrophic operational crisis and a strategic exit strategy, Ring founder Jamie Siminoff sold the company to Amazon, a deal initiated by corporate development lead Nick Camoros and accelerated by the fear of personal financial collapse. The integration proved successful because Amazon granted Ring operational autonomy and shared identical core values, allowing the team to leverage enterprise infrastructure without a cultural re-education period. Despite achieving financial security, Siminoff continues to drive the organization with a fear-based mindset that prioritizes rigorous execution and uncompromising service standards.

    Ring CEO Jamie Siminoff: The $1BN Amazon Acquisition; How Richard Branson Invested | 20VC #984

    Jamie Siminoff, Richard Branson, Harry Stebbings

    Jamie Siminoff founded Ring after hacking a Wi-Fi doorbell to enhance home safety, securing a pivotal early investment from Richard Branson that validated the company's mission and enabled it to survive a 2017 near-bankruptcy crisis through record-breaking QVC sales. Facing a massive cash flow shortfall and legal injunctions, Siminoff executed a rapid inventory liquidation that generated $22.6 million in a single day, positioning the firm for an acquisition by Amazon that integrated Ring devices with Alexa while preserving the company's safety-focused culture. Siminoff's leadership philosophy prioritizes direct customer feedback and "ground truth" over market research, driving the creation of specialized security products like the Ring Car Camera and eventually leading him to step down as CEO in 2023 to focus solely on innovation as Chief Inventor.
